1. Cardiovascular Exercises
Cardiovascular exercises are excellent for burning calories and promoting overall fat loss. Choose exercises such as brisk walking, running, cycling, or swimming to elevate your heart rate and shed excess fat, including belly fat.
2. High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T)
HIIT is a powerful workout method that involves short bursts of intense exercise followed by periods of rest. This approach not only burns calories during the workout but also increases the afterburn effect, promoting fat loss, and making it one of the best workouts to lose belly fat.
3. Crunches
Crunches are a classic abdominal exercise that targets the muscles in the front of your abdomen. Lie on your back, bend your knees, and lift your upper body toward your knees. Repeat for a set of repetitions, gradually increasing as your strength improves.
4. Leg Raises
Leg raises are effective for working the lower abdominal muscles. Lie on your back, keep your legs straight, and lift them toward the ceiling. Lower them back down without letting them touch the ground to engage your core muscles.
5. Planks
Planks engage multiple muscle groups, including the core. Hold a plank position, keeping your body in a straight line from head to heels. This exercise strengthens the abdominal muscles and helps in getting rid of belly fat.
6. Bicycle Crunches
Bicycle crunches combine twisting and crunching motions, targeting both the upper and lower abdominal muscles. Lie on your back, lift your legs, and bring your opposite elbow toward the opposite knee in a bicycling motion.
7. Mountain Climbers
Mountain climbers are a dynamic exercise that elevates your heart rate while engaging the core muscles. Assume a plank position and bring your knees toward your chest in a running motion. Keep a steady pace for an effective workout.
8. Russian Twists
Russian twists target the oblique muscles, helping to trim the sides of your waistline. Sit on the floor, lean back slightly, and rotate your torso from side to side, touching the ground beside you with each twist.
9. Burpees
Burpees are a full-body Exercises To Lose Belly Fat that combines strength and cardio. Start in a standing position, perform a squat, kick your feet back into a plank, do a push-up, jump your feet back to your hands, and then explode up into a jump. This high-intensity exercise is excellent for burning calories.
10. Running or Jogging
Running or jogging is a simple yet effective Exercises To Lose Belly Fat. Incorporate regular running sessions into your routine, gradually increasing intensity and duration for better results.
